Why every UK business is now on cloud telephony

The UK's ISDN switch-off has accelerated the move from on-premise PBXs to cloud-hosted communications. For most businesses this is a net upgrade: lower hardware cost, easier multi-site deployment, integration with CRM and Microsoft 365, and the ability to layer modern features like AI call summaries and intelligent routing.

The decision now is not whether to move to cloud, but which platform, which features, and how to migrate without disrupting customers. Done well, a migration is invisible to the people who call you. Done badly, it can dent customer experience for months.

What to look for in a cloud phone system

Beyond core call handling, there are seven capabilities that distinguish a genuinely modern cloud phone system from a re-skinned legacy product.

  • Native CRM integration - calls logged automatically against the right contact and account
  • Microsoft Teams integration - direct routing so Teams becomes the soft phone for users who want it
  • AI call summaries - automatic, structured notes pushed back into CRM or the ticket system
  • Intelligent routing - skills-based, time-based and overflow routing without legacy menu trees
  • Real-time and historical analytics - wait times, missed calls, peak hours, agent performance
  • Resilient architecture - geographically distributed, with automatic failover
  • UK number portability - keep every number you currently use

Migration without disruption

A clean migration follows the same pattern every time: discovery, parallel build, pilot group, controlled cutover, decommission. Each stage has a defined exit criterion. Skipping stages causes the disruption that gives cloud telephony migrations a bad reputation.

Telappliant's typical timeline is six to eight weeks for a 50-user business, eight to twelve weeks for a 200-user multi-site rollout. Numbers are ported in tranches so any porting issue affects only a small group at a time.

Microsoft Teams Direct Routing: a special case

For businesses standardised on Microsoft Teams, Direct Routing lets Teams act as the user's phone, with calls flowing through a SIP trunk from a UK provider like Telappliant. It removes the need for separate softphones, gives users a single application for chat, meetings and calls, and integrates naturally with Microsoft 365.

Direct Routing isn't right for every business - contact-centre operations often need richer routing and reporting than Teams provides natively - but it's a strong fit for knowledge-worker organisations whose call volumes are moderate and whose primary collaboration tool is already Teams.

Layering AI on top of cloud comms

Cloud telephony is the foundation. AI is the layer on top. Done in that order, AI features pay back quickly: automatic call summaries, missed-call recovery, AI receptionist for out-of-hours, and intelligent routing all sit cleanly on a modern cloud platform.

Trying to add AI to an ageing on-premise PBX is rarely worthwhile - the integration cost usually exceeds the cost of migrating to a modern platform that has AI built in.
